Resource management utilizing quantified resource attributes
First Claim
1. A method of managing resources, said method comprising the steps of:
- providing a finite number of resources for servicing requests;
quantifying, beyond mere binary quantification, “
N”
number of attributes of said resources, wherein N is at least one, thereby providing N number of quantified attributes;
receiving at least one request for at least one of said resources;
quantifying, beyond mere binary quantification, at least one attribute desired by said at least one request, thereby providing a quantified at least one attribute desired by said at least one request;
based at least in part on said quantifying steps, determining at least one suitable resource for servicing said at least one request; and
plotting said “
N”
number of quantified attributes within an N-dimensional space.
3 Assignments
0 Petitions
Accused Products
Abstract
A system and method are disclosed which quantify one or more attributes of a finite number of resources for effective management of such resources. Quantifiable attributes possessed by a resource may include skills or functional capabilities possessed by the resources, as examples. A request for service by one or more of the resources is received, and at least one attribute desired by the request is quantified. Based at least in part on the quantified attributes of the resources and the quantified attributes desired by the request, at least one suitable resource for servicing the received request is determined. Most preferably, attributes of resources may be quantified along a scale, such as a scale of 0 to 100. For example, within a telephony call center, attributes possessed by agents, such as language skills or product knowledge may be quantified along such a scale. A request for service may be received, and the attributes of a resource desired by the request are quantified along such a scale. Suitable resources for servicing a request may be determined by evaluating the quantified attributes possessed by the resources and the quantified attributes desired by the request. Thus, “N” number of resource attributes may be quantified and plotted within an N-dimensional space. Additionally, attributes desired by a received request may be quantified and plotted within such N-dimensional space. The distance between the plotted resource attributes and the plotted requests may be calculated to determine at least one suitable resource for servicing the request.
-
Citations
71 Claims
-
1. A method of managing resources, said method comprising the steps of:
-
providing a finite number of resources for servicing requests; quantifying, beyond mere binary quantification, “
N”
number of attributes of said resources, wherein N is at least one, thereby providing N number of quantified attributes;receiving at least one request for at least one of said resources; quantifying, beyond mere binary quantification, at least one attribute desired by said at least one request, thereby providing a quantified at least one attribute desired by said at least one request; based at least in part on said quantifying steps, determining at least one suitable resource for servicing said at least one request; and plotting said “
N”
number of quantified attributes within an N-dimensional space.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19)
-
-
20. A method of allocating resources selected from a finite number of resources for servicing requests, said resources having at least one measurable functional attribute, said method comprising the steps of:
-
quantifying “
N”
number of functional attributes of said resources, thereby resulting in N number of quantified functional attributes, wherein N is at least one and wherein said quantifying said N functional attributes of said resources includes grading said N functional attributes of each of said resources along a scale having more than binary grades;plotting said N number of quantified functional attributes within an N-dimensional space; receiving at least one request for at least one of said N functional attributes; quantifying said at least one of said N functional attributes desired by said at least one request, thereby resulting in quantified at least one of said N functional attributes desired by said at least one request, wherein said quantifying said at least one of said N functional attributes desired by said at least one request includes grading said at least one of said N functional attributes of each of said resources along a scale having more than binary grades; and based at least in part on said quantifying steps, determining at least one suitable resource for servicing said at least one request. - View Dependent Claims (21, 22, 23, 24, 25, 26, 27, 28, 29, 30, 31, 32, 33, 34, 35)
-
-
36. A resource management system for managing a finite number of resources for servicing requests, said resource management system comprising:
-
means for gradationally quantifying “
N”
number of attributes of said resources, thereby resulting in N number of quantified attributes, wherein N is at least one and wherein said means for gradationally quantifying N number of attributes of said resources further includes means for grading said N number of attributes of each of said resources along a scale that includes more than two grades;means for plotting said N number of quantified attributes within an N-dimensional space; means for receiving at least one request for at least one of said resources; means for gradationally quantifying at least one attribute desired by said at least one request, thereby resulting in a quantified at least one attribute desired by said at least one request, wherein said means for gradationally quantifying at least one attribute desired by said at least one request further includes means for grading said at least one attribute of each of said resources along a scale that includes more than two grades; and means for determining at least one suitable resource for servicing said at least one request based at least in part on the N number of quantified attributes of said resources and said quantified at least one attribute desired by said at least one request, wherein said means for determining computes a difference between the quantified N number of attributes of said resources and the quantified at least one attribute desired by said at least one request to identify at least one of said resources that is suitable for servicing said at least one request. - View Dependent Claims (37, 38, 39, 40, 41, 42, 43, 44, 45, 46, 47, 48, 49, 50, 51, 52, 53, 54, 55)
-
-
56. A resource management system for managing a finite number of resources for servicing requests, said system comprising:
-
connection to a network capable of receiving at least one request for at least one of said resources; memory for storing computer executable program code, wherein said computer executable program code includes code executable to quantify at least one attribute of said resources by assigning any of more than two quantifications to said at least one attribute of said resources, code executable to quantify at least one attribute desired by said at least one request by assigning any of more than two quantifications to said at least one attribute desired by said at least one request, and code executable to determine at least one suitable resource for servicing said at least one request based at least in part on said at least one quantified attribute of said resources and said at least one quantified attribute desired by said at least one request; wherein said code executable to quantify at least one attribute of said resources further includes code executable to quantify “
N”
number of attributes of said resources wherein N is at least one, thereby providing quantified “
N”
number of attributes, and code executable to plot said quantified “
N”
number of attributes within an N-dimensional space;wherein said code executable to quantify at least one attribute desired by said at least one request, thereby providing quantified at least one attribute desired by said at least one request, further includes code executable to plot said quantified at least one attribute desired by said at least one request within said N-dimensional space; wherein said code executable to determine at least one suitable resource includes code executable to calculate the distance between said quantified “
N”
number of attributes of said resources and said quantified at least one attribute desired by said at least one request to determine at least one suitable resource for servicing said at least one request; andprocessor for executing said computer executable program code. - View Dependent Claims (57, 58, 59, 60, 61, 62, 63, 64, 65, 66, 67, 68, 69, 70, 71)
-
Specification